Trip from Pearson to Douglas allegedly turns violent, lands ATCO man in jail

On September 2, 2024, a trip from Pearson to Douglas turned violent and landed a Pearson man in jail, according to an incident report from the Douglas Police Department.

According to the report, three individuals were traveling from Pearson to Douglas – a male and two females. The male was identified as Billy Charles, Jr., 40, of Pearson. One of the females was Charles’s girlfriend and the other was his sister. Charles was sitting in the back seat while one of the females was sitting in the front passenger seat. At some point during the trip, Charles became agitated, according to the report, and began grabbing the back of her neck and punching her in the back of the head, to the point that her wig came off, according to the report. Charles’s sister was sitting beside him and she attempted to hold him back. The report states that Charles also hit his sister.  The girlfriend had visible marks at the scene, the report says.

During the investigation, officers noticed a child in the back seat of the car. With the consent of the child’s parent, officers spoke to the child. According to the report, the child said, “He hit the lady in the front seat and pulled her wig off.”

Charles was arrested and charged with simple battery and cruelty to children – child less than 18 years of age present (3rd degree). He was transported to the Coffee County Jail but has since been released.
